 A **Limited Liability Corporation** //(also known as an **LLC**)// is a type of hybrid business entity in the United States //(with rough equivalents in many other countries)// which goes through a formal incorporation process specifically designating it as an LLC. The specifics of this process vary by state, but they usually want information about your company, what it does, where you do it, how to contact a representative of your company in person if ever necessary, and of course some processing fees.  //For the purposes of this tutorial, we will be creating anonymous LLC's in **New Mexico**, as it is the cheapest & easiest of all states to do this kind of thing from remotely. It costs a mere **fifty dollarydoos** to register your LLC with the state, and this registration is __**good for life with no annual filing requirements**__. However, you may want to consider adapting this guide for **Wyoming**, as they make up for having more expensive & recurring filing fees by having no state income tax.  It needs to be stressed that //"Limited Liability"// does **not** mean //"No Liability"//. Limited Liability is not a magical [[gear:get-out-of-jail-free-card|"Get Out Of Jail Free" Card]]. It just means there are some protective legal barriers that help facilitate legitimate compartmentalized business operations.
